Warm Weekend, Wintry Week: UK Weather Update

About this episode

Enjoy the warm weekend, but brace for a cooler, stormy spring! High pressure brings sunshine and mid-teens temperatures, but a cloudy band and light rain move in Sunday, with scattered showers and potential snow on northern hills. Monday to Tuesday sees an active Atlantic flow, dumping rain and snow, and coastal gales. Midweek stays changeable with frequent showers, and temperatures dip below average. By the end of the week, higher pressure eases showers and winds, but it remains cool with frost risks.
